> Zach, have you ever thought of trying to build up your server community,
> 'hire' on some regs to act as admins so that you have some type of admin
> presence during the times that people play? I don't have problems with
> hackers on my servers - when source first went gold and the hacks started
> to
> come about, yeah we had a rash of hacking going on. We had it under
> control
> in about a week. Anyone we missed, at least one or two players would make
> a
> demo or at the very least get a steamid and sent it our way (we had
> delayed
> ban well before Valve/VAC ever did ;-) ). Now? We might see the occasional
> hack once or twice a month or so. And it's dealt with *swiftly*
>
> You idea has validity, but really, all it sounds like is that you're
> under-staffed. If you wanna bring in complete strangers and allow then
> admin
> permissions to your game instances, more power to ya. But I'd rather hand
> that out to die-hard regs that I actually get to know first and know that
> they're in it for the good of the community they play with. Making it
> sound
> like doomsday has befallen us, heh... I just don't see it.
